Automotive Mailing List: The Business Guide

What is an automotive mailing list?

An automotive mailing list is a targeted list of email addresses and/or physical addresses of individuals or businesses in the automotive industry. This list can be used to send promotional materials, newsletters, or any other marketing message to potential or existing customers.

Types of automotive mailing lists

There are several types of automotive email lists that you can choose from, depending on your business needs.

Dealership mailing list

This list includes the email addresses and physical addresses of individuals who have purchased a car from a dealership. This list can be segmented by make and model of car, as well as by geographic location.

Automotive repair shop mailing list

This list includes the email addresses and physical addresses of individuals who have had their car serviced or repaired at an automotive repair shop. This list can be segmented by the type of repair or service that was performed, as well as by geographic location.

Car owner mailing list

This list includes the email addresses and physical addresses of individuals who own a specific make and model of car. This list can be segmented by geographic location and can be used to promote accessories, parts, and services specific to that make and model of car.

Benefits of using an automotive mailing list

Using an automotive mailing list can provide several benefits to your business.

Targeted audience

An automotive mailing list allows you to reach a targeted audience that is interested in your products or services. This targeted approach can lead to higher engagement rates and increased sales.

Increased ROI

By targeting a specific audience, you can increase your return on investment (ROI) and maximize your marketing budget.

Better customer retention

An automotive mailing list can also help improve customer retention by keeping your business top-of-mind and providing relevant and personalized content.

Cost-effective marketing

Compared to other forms of advertising, such as television or radio ads, an automotive mailing list is a cost-effective way to reach a targeted audience.

How to use an automotive mailing list effectively

To get the most out of your automotive mailing list, you need to use it effectively.

Here are some tips on how to use an automotive mailing list effectively:

  1. Create personalized and relevant content

Personalized content is key to engaging with your audience and increasing the effectiveness of your campaigns. Use the information in your mailing list to personalize your emails and provide content that is relevant to the recipient. For example, if you’re promoting a new car model, include information about the recipient’s current car model and why the new model is a better fit for them.

  1. Set clear goals and objectives

Before sending out your marketing campaign, it’s important to set clear goals and objectives. This will help you measure the success of your campaign and make any necessary adjustments in the future. Whether you’re trying to increase sales or improve customer retention, setting clear goals will help you focus your efforts and ensure that you’re getting the most out of your mailing list.

  1. Segment your list

Segmenting your mailing list is essential to ensuring that your message is reaching the right audience. Use the information in your mailing list to segment your audience by demographics, interests, or purchasing history. This will allow you to tailor your message to each segment and increase the effectiveness of your campaign.

  1. Use an effective call-to-action (CTA)

A call-to-action (CTA) is a message that encourages the recipient to take a specific action, such as making a purchase or visiting your website. Make sure your CTA is clear and compelling, and that it’s prominently displayed in your email. This will help increase the chances that the recipient will take the desired action.

How to obtain an automotive mailing list

There are several ways to obtain an automotive mailing list:

  1. Purchase a list

You can purchase an automotive mailing list from a third-party provider. This is a quick and easy way to obtain a targeted mailing list, but it can be expensive.

  1. Rent a list

You can also rent an automotive mailing list from a third-party provider. This is a more cost-effective option than purchasing a list, but the list may not be as targeted as a purchased list.

  1. Build your own list

Building your own automotive mailing list takes more time and effort, but it can be the most effective option in the long run. You can gather email addresses and physical addresses from your existing customers, website visitors, or social media followers.

Best practices for using an automotive mailing list

Here are some best practices to follow when using an automotive mailing list:

  1. Keep your list updated

Regularly update your mailing list to ensure that you’re reaching the right audience. Remove any invalid or inactive email addresses or physical addresses to avoid wasting your marketing efforts.

  1. Follow anti-spam laws

Make sure you’re following anti-spam laws when sending out your marketing campaigns. This includes providing an option for recipients to unsubscribe from your mailing list and ensuring that your email is not misleading or fraudulent.

  1. Test and measure your campaigns

Test different variations of your email campaigns to see what works best for your audience. Use metrics such as open rates, click-through rates, and conversion rates to measure the success of your campaigns and make any necessary adjustments.

Common mistakes to avoid when using an automotive mailing list

Here are some common mistakes to avoid when using an automotive mailing list:

  1. Sending too many emails

Sending too many emails can lead to email fatigue and cause recipients to unsubscribe from your mailing list. Be strategic about the frequency of your emails and ensure that they provide value to the recipient.

  1. Not segmenting your list

Not segmenting your mailing list can lead to irrelevant or impersonalized content, which can decrease engagement and effectiveness. Take the time to segment your list and tailor your message to each segment.

  1. Neglecting to update your list

Failing to update your mailing list can lead to wasted marketing efforts and decreased effectiveness. Make sure to regularly update your list and remove any invalid or inactive email addresses or physical addresses.

  1. Ignoring anti-spam laws

Ignoring anti-spam laws can result in legal trouble and damage to your brand reputation. Make sure to follow all applicable laws and regulations when sending out your marketing campaigns.
